mysql主从同步要几台

导读:MySQL主从同步是一种常用的数据复制方式 , 它可以将主数据库中的数据同步到从数据库中,实现数据备份、负载均衡等功能 。但是,在实际应用中,我们需要考虑到多台服务器之间的协作才能完成主从同步 。本文将介绍在不同场景下需要多少台服务器来完成MySQL主从同步 。
1. 单主单从
单主单从是最基本的主从同步模式 , 只需要一台主服务器和一台从服务器即可 。主服务器上的数据会自动同步到从服务器上 , 实现了数据备份和负载均衡的功能 。
2. 单主多从
【mysql主从同步要几台】单主多从模式适用于读写分离的场景 。一般情况下,主服务器用于写入数据,从服务器用于读取数据 。这样可以减轻主服务器的压力,并提高系统的性能 。在这种模式下,至少需要一台主服务器和两台从服务器 。
3. 多主单从
多主单从模式适用于多个主服务器之间的数据同步 。每个主服务器都可以写入数据,从服务器则负责将所有主服务器上的数据同步到自己的数据库中 。这种模式需要至少两台主服务器和一台从服务器 。
4. 多主多从
多主多从模式适用于大型分布式系统中的数据同步 。每个主服务器都可以写入数据,每个从服务器则负责将所有主服务器上的数据同步到自己的数据库中 。这种模式需要至少两台主服务器和两台从服务器 。
总结:MySQL主从同步是一种常用的数据复制方式,可以实现数据备份、负载均衡等功能 。在不同场景下,需要不同数量的服务器来完成主从同步 。在实际应用中,我们需要根据系统的需求和规模来选择适合的主从同步模式 。

    推荐阅读